Tariq, Imran, Usman dazzle with tons
Published in The Saudi Gazette on 18 - 03 - 2016

JEDDAH — Tariq Siddiqui of Universal XI, Imran Qaiser of Al-Kabbani Cricket Group and Usman Amjad of Emper Perfumes excelled with centuries in the Morning T20 of the WPCA Cricket Championshp.
Sadafco downed Jeddah Challengers, QRCC defeated Wolves XI, Universal XI had the better of Brasa De Brazil, Al-Kabbani Cricket Group won against Crown Blue, Emper Perfumes had the last laugh against Gujarat Eagles, Arcoma prevailed over Jeddah Tigers and Mercedes Benz edged past Ralco. Sadafco had the better of Jeddah Challengers by 16 runs. Sadafco piled up 142-9 with Asim scoring 29, Ali 28, Zubair Munir 27 and Andulrehman 16. Majid took 4 wickets for 18 runs and Farhan 4-26.
Jeddah Challengers, in reply, was restricted to 126-7. Rizwan top scored with 56 and added 51 runs with Omar (19). Iqbal Patel took 3-25.
QRCC edged past Wolves XI by 10 runs. QRCC produced 166-6 as Yasir smashed 53 in 40 balls, Abdulrauf 47 and Amir 12. Adil took 2-28 and Tayyab 2-29. Wolves XI, in chase, was stranded at 156-8. Fayyaz top scored with an unbeaten 80 in 39 balls, Rayyan made 19 and Waleed 15. Two wickets each went to Usman (2-25), Yasir (2-27) and Haseeb (2-31).
Universal XI beat Brasa De Brazil by 57 runs. Universal XI plundered 239-4, thanks to Tariq Siddiqui blasting 124 in 49 balls with 4 sixes and 15 fours. He added 101 in 46 balls for the first wicket with Bilal (27). Shebi remained unbeaten on 60 off 28 balls. Bilal took 2-51.
Brasa De Brazil, in reply, managed 182-6. Umair scored 50 in 19 balls as he added 82 with Bilal (65 in 35 balls). Naeem remained unbeaten on 23. Asif took 3-28.
Al-Kabbani Cricket Group defeated Crown Blue by 4 wickets. Crown Blue posted 149-7 through Arif Jutt (59 in 38 balls), Qaiser (17), Faizi (15) and Junaid (20).
Al Kabbani Cricket Group, in response, got to the winning target (152-6) in 105 balls, thanks to a fine ton by Imran Qaiser who hammered 100 in 47 balls with 3 sixes and 13 fours. He first added 60 with Faisal (14) and then 54 with Erfan (10). Azhar took 2-18.
Emper Perfumes beat Gujarat Eagles by 9 wickets. Gujarat Eagles managed 131-7. Sajjad made 39, Arshad 29 and Waqas 15.
Usman took 3 for 12.
Emper Perfumes reached 135 for 1 in 76 balls as Usman Amjad blasted an unbeaten 104 in 49 balls with 2 sixes and 17 fours.
Arcoma prevailed over Jeddah Tigers by 7 wickets. Jeddah Tigers was bundled out for 103. Venkat made 32, Saeed 20 and Waseeq 14. Ilyas took 3-18 and Rabbani 3-24.
Arcoma, in chase, got to the victory target (104-3) in 71 balls. Kaleem hit 23, Shareef 29 and Tahir 13. Abdullah took 2-15.
Mercedes Benz won against Ralco by 23 runs. Mercedes Benz mustered up 153-9. Amir stroked 27, Shafeeq Kavil an unbeaten 25, Saif Rana 19 and Waheed 15. Tanweer took 2-20 and Arsalan 2-34.
Ralco, in reply, was restricted to 130-9. Arsalan made 33, Tayyab 25 and Waqas 14. Javed, Furkhan, Afzal and Tayyab grabbed 2 wickets each.
